Overview

A standard solar simulator is a critical tool in solar energy research and industrial applications. It mimics the sun's spectrum, intensity, and spatial uniformity to test photovoltaic (PV) devices under controlled laboratory conditions. These simulators are essential for evaluating the efficiency, durability, and performance of solar cells and panels. Modern solar simulators use xenon arc lamps, LEDs, or a combination of light sources to achieve a spectral match close to natural sunlight (AM1.5G). They are widely used in academic research, manufacturing quality control, and certification processes by organizations like NREL and Fraunhofer ISE.

Structure and Working Principle

A standard solar simulator consists of three main components: a light source, optical filters, and a collimating system. The light source, often a xenon lamp, emits broad-spectrum light, which is then filtered to match the solar spectrum (AM1.5G). Optical components ensure uniform irradiance across the test area. The working principle involves generating stable, adjustable light that replicates sunlight conditions. Advanced models incorporate feedback systems to maintain consistent irradiance and spectral distribution. Some simulators also include temperature control to simulate real-world operating conditions for PV devices.

Key Features

High-quality solar simulators offer several key features: spectral match (close to AM1.5G), spatial uniformity (±2-5% across the test plane), temporal stability (±1-2% fluctuation), and adjustable irradiance (from 0.1 to 1.5 suns). These parameters are critical for accurate and repeatable testing. Additional features may include multi-light source configurations (e.g., xenon + LED), integrated IV curve tracers, and automated calibration systems. Compliance with international standards like IEC 60904-9 ensures reliability for certification purposes.

Application Areas

Standard solar simulators are used across multiple industries. In PV manufacturing, they test cell efficiency and module performance. Research institutions use them for developing next-generation solar materials like perovskites. Certification labs rely on simulators to validate products before market entry. Beyond solar energy, these devices are used in aerospace (testing satellite solar panels), automotive (evaluating solar roof coatings), and material science (studying light-induced degradation). Their versatility makes them indispensable for advancing solar technology.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ance is essential for optimal performance. This includes lamp replacement (xenon lamps typically last 500-1000 hours), optical cleaning, and periodic calibration using reference cells. Dust or misalignment can affect irradiance uniformity and spectral accuracy. Precautions include avoiding overexposure of test samples to prevent heat damage. Users should follow manufacturer guidelines for warm-up times and cooling periods. Environmental factors like ambient temperature and humidity should also be controlled to ensure consistent results.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ring a solar simulator, prioritize specifications like spectral match (Class A, B, or C per IEC 60904-9), beam uniformity, and stability. Verify compliance with relevant standards and check for certifications from recognized bodies. Consider total cost of ownership, including lamp replacement costs and maintenance requirements. Reputable manufacturers often provide calibration services and technical support. For high-throughput testing, look for automated systems with robotic sample handling. Request demo units or performance data to validate claims before purchase.
